数据库的并发操作可能带来的问题包括 (51)________________。

admin2020-04-30  37

问题 数据库的并发操作可能带来的问题包括 (51)________________。

选项 A、增强数据独立性
B、  非授权访问
C、丢失修改
D、增加数据冗余度

答案C

解析 本题考查数据库并发操作导致的问题。
    数据库并发操作带来的主要问题及原因如下。
    ①丢失修改
    当两个或多个事务读入同一数据并修改,会发生丢失修改问题,前一个事务修改的结果会被后一事务所做的修改覆盖。
    ②不可重复读
    一个事务读取某个数据后,另一事务对该数据作了修改,当前一事务再次读取该数据(希望与第一次读取的是相同的值)时,得到的数据与前一次的不一样。
    ③读“脏数据”
    当一个事务修改某个数据后,另一事务对该数据进行了读取,由于某种原因前一事务撤销了对该数据的修改,即将修改过的数据恢复原值,相当于没有执行前一事务,那么后一事务读到的就是一个不正确的数据,称为“脏数据”。
转载请注明原文地址:https://kaotiyun.com/show/H5TZ777K
0

最新回复(0)